Recipe: Tomato Sandwich in a bowl!
This a great way to have tomato sandwich with out the mess. I eat mine with a spoon nowadays. 

Ingredients
  • Cherry Tomatoes quartered or slicers tomato diced
  • 1 Cucumber, diced
  • 2-3 thick sliced of good bread diced (1/2 inch cubes?)
  • 1-2 tablespoon olive oil
  • Lemon juice
  • Herb- optional (basil and dill are both good choices)
  • 1 tablespoon Garlic minced (optional)
  • Cheese (I like blue cheese)
  • Tofu (optional)
  • salt and pepper

Instructions
  • Toss the ingredients together in a big bowl.
  • Let it sit for ten minutes if you can manage to wait!
  • I like it best at room temperature but it keeps in the fridge for a couple days too.
Notes
  • You can add whatever you want. Peppers, onions, vinegar? 
  • What makes this great is that the bread soaks in the tomato juice, the cucumbers make it crunchy.

​Tales from the Farm:
We've gotta get some fall ground prepped! This is the time of year that time is of the essence! Believe it or not, the day are getting shorter and our fall crops need to soak up all of the sunny head start that they can. And between shifting Wiley care and weather whims, we've had to keep adjusting. I think we're set to hit is off though. Wish winning upon us please!
